Girl Scouts of Citrus Council  has always looked to the "small group of
thoughtful, committed citizens" to help us to be our best. Through their help
we are able to reach the more than 25,000 girls in east Central Florida who
benefit from being in Girl Scouting.

Girl Scouts of Citrus Council  is a private non-profit organization. The council's $4.0 million operating budget is funded by individuals, foundations, local businesses, program
income from product sales, program fees and United Ways.

The goal of fund development in Girl Scouts of Citrus Council is to diversify and increase income generated with a broad-based adult effort, which will support current and long-term fiscal stability. The average cost of providing Girl Scouting to one girl is $150 a year.

The methods used for adult generated fund development include:

  GIFTs for Girls - Citrus Council's annual giving
campaign. The goal of the campaign is to attract
donors to help meet the needs of Girl Scouts with
their yearly contributions. GIFTs for Girls contributions
help pay for training materials, program materials,
financial aid for girls and adults
and program center maintenance.

There are six divisions to this campaign. 
These divisions include:

  - Family/Friends
  - Alumnae
  - Civic
  - Corporate
  - Staff
  - Board of Directors

Overall, Girl Scouts of Citrus Council received over $812,254 in total funding in 2006.

   

Foundations and Grants - Citrus Council
submits funding requests for specific
projects and operating expenses to
various local and regional foundations

and corporations.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Honor and Memorial Gifts - Throughout the year
Citrus Council of Girl Scouts receives numerous

memorial and honor girls and contributions from
individuals, estates and trusts, family members
and friends. The gifts are made in
honor or in memory of friends and family.

 

Planned Giving - A planned gift makes a positive
statement to family and friends regarding a person's
priorities…as well as make a tremendous difference
in our future work. By making a planned gift,
individuals can make Girl Scouts a place where
girls grow strong. Citrus Council established the
Juliette Low "Leave a Legacy" Society to offer that
opportunity to donors … an opportunity to make sure
that future generations of girls benefit from the Girl
                         Scout mission.

 

Gifts in Kind - Individuals, civic organizations
and businesses donate products and
services to Citrus Council. Donations
include equipment, supplies and

tickets to special events.

   

United Way - Citrus Council receives funding from
four United Way organizations in support of youth
development projects.  They are United Way of Brevard, Heart of Florida United Way, United Way of Lake-Sumter Counties and United Way of Volusia-Flagler Counties.
